Is anyone else bitter? by firstladymsbooger in premed

[–]undergod30 17 points18 points  (0 children)

I was in your shoes last cycle. Had a huge group of pre med friends that ALL got in except me. I spent my senior year feeling down and resentful, listening to everyone talk about their future plans. While you definitely shouldn’t treat others who are successful different it’s so normal to feel that way. Use that energy to fuel you next cycle but remember that comparison is the thief of joy. Your goal isn’t to be admitted the same time they do, your goal is to become a doctor. And if you really want it, when shouldn’t be a factor. Keep your head up and keep moving forward
